8 Astounding Adilabad Attractions

If you love nature and want to spend your holiday amidst natural surroundings, Adilabad in Telangana is the perfect getaway for you. The serenity of the place full of stunning landscapes is sure to captivate your soul that was seeking a rendezvous with nature. Hundred miles away from Hyderabad, Adilabad is a famous tourist spot with picturesque landscapes. You can enjoy nature and if you want to explore and enjoy the challenges of nature, Adilabad has the best spots to offer including various trekking spots. Customize your visit to Adilabad depending on the way you prefer to enjoy nature and do not miss out on the top 8 places to visit in Adilabad.

Read more